Out and about in Haddon Heights, NJ, at Lula's Empanadas Grand Opening!!!
Located at 516 Station Ave, Haddon Heights, NJ @lulasempanadas
Food Notes:
The empanadas are outrageously delicious, and I'm so happy for their success on grand opening day! The variety is what makes them stand out, from excellent, savory options like chorizo, buffalo chicken, and barbecue pork to sweet delights. We love them all. My husband loved all of them, including the Philly cheesesteak. There are other items on the menu as well, with their homemade iced tea! There is plenty of seating out front, inside, and in the back area with a charming take-out window. The decor is in my favorite color, pink, with adorable hand-painted murals in the happiest space. I know you will love it. Highly recommend incorporating this into a trip to #Philly.

Gramercy Tavern
Gramercy Tavern, one of America’s great restaurants, is wonderful year-round, but in our opinion, it is at its finest during the autumn season and holidays. The seasonal, cozy menu and exceptional cocktails are meticulously crafted to delight, making each visit feel special and memorable.
If the menu and cocktails weren’t enough to keep you coming back again and again, Florist Roberta Bendavid has been creating extraordinary floral designs for decades at Gramercy Tavern. Roberta’s iconic floral installations are as memorable as the food. Located in a landmark building, it will have you feeling as if you entered a tavern in New England.
Fadist Melides Portugal
Fadist Melides Portugal creates fresh traditional recipes in an adorable location; the interiors feature the local landmark colors of white and blue, leaving you relaxed and happy.
The garlic shrimp, local beer, and fresh Portuguese bread were delicious! For dessert, it was a family and generational recipe; the dessert is called "Sericaia" and is traditional from Alentejo. Be sure to try their signature seafood platter and homemade pastries, which are highly recommended.
